Skip to content

Instantly share code, notes, and snippets.

@rodrigoaguilera
Created November 19, 2014 09:37
Show Gist options
  • Star 1 You must be signed in to star a gist
  • Fork 1 You must be signed in to fork a gist
  • Save rodrigoaguilera/c755b56a38728c7ff218 to your computer and use it in GitHub Desktop.
Save rodrigoaguilera/c755b56a38728c7ff218 to your computer and use it in GitHub Desktop.
Mac init script
#!/bin/sh
# Install Command line tools (requires Xcode from app store)
xcode-select --install
# install homebrew
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"
mkdir ~/bin
mkdir ~/.composer
mkdir -p ~/.vim/swaps
mkdir -p ~/.vim/backups
mkdir -p ~/.vim/undo
brew install git
brew install git-gerrit
brew install wget
brew install ack
brew install bash
brew install bash-completion
brew install coreutils
brew install composer
brew install vim
brew install mysql
brew install solr
brew install rbenv ruby-build
# Add bash installed from brew as a shell
echo "/usr/local/bin/bash" | sudo tee -a /etc/shells
# Changing it for the current user
chsh -s /usr/local/bin/bash
#php
brew tap josegonzalez/php
brew tap homebrew/dupes
brew install php56
# install homebrew-cask
brew tap phinze/homebrew-cask
brew install brew-cask
# essential
brew cask install adium
brew cask install caffeine
# dev
# Web debugging proxy
#brew cask install charles
brew cask install filezilla
# Image minifier
#brew cask install imagealpha
#brew cask install imageoptim
brew cask install iterm2
brew cask install livereload
#brew cask install macvim
brew cask install sequel-pro
brew cask install virtualbox
brew cask install java
brew cask install gimp
brew cask install littleipsum
#brew cask install vagrant
#brew cask install source-tree
# utils
# System monitor
#brew cask install istat-menus
brew cask install the-unarchiver
brew cask install vlc
# Share screenshots with online and arrows before sending capabilities.
brew cask install jing
brew cask install spotify
brew cask install libreoffice
# browsers
brew cask install firefox
brew cask install google-chrome
brew cask install flash
brew cask install google-hangouts
# others
#brew cask install limechat
brew cask install skype
# Avoid creating .DS_Store files on network volumes
defaults write com.apple.desktopservices DSDontWriteNetworkStores -bool true
# Enable AirDrop over Ethernet and on unsupported Macs running Lion
defaults write com.apple.NetworkBrowser BrowseAllInterfaces -bool true
# Ruby
rbenv install 2.1.5
rbenv global 2.1.5
@ccamara
Copy link

ccamara commented Nov 19, 2014

comentario frívolo: si cuando edites el gist le dices que sea con extensión sh (o si trabajas con gist le indicas que es de tipo shell) se mostrará el resaltado de sintaxis, algo útil para newbies como yo ;)

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ment